Tombstone Feast


 

 

 

 

 

 

 

 



A typical Tombstone Feast, is a giant gathering, where the best cooks in the neighborhood are asked to prepare lots of food, and everyone is invited. It revolves around the food (which is expensive) and not liquor (which is cheap). The occasion is the laying of a tombstone, about two years after the burial. It often culminates in the famous Big Drum Dance.
